HSBC Holdings Revenue
HSBC Holdings had revenue of $14.41B USD in the quarter ending June 30, 2025, a decrease of -11.03%. This brings the company's revenue in the last twelve months to $56.21B, down -1.47% year-over-year. In the year 2024, HSBC Holdings had annual revenue of $61.25B with 8.70% growth.

Revenue Definition
Revenue, also called sales, is the amount of money a company receives from its business activities, such as sales of products or services. Revenue does not take any expenses into account and is therefore different from profits.
